Abstract

The utility model provides a mobile phone battery assembled foreign matter detection device, which comprises a battery foreign matter detection main body, a pulling handle, a pulling column, a clamping spring, a control button, a guide block, a gear motor, a rotating column, a left clamping seat and a right clamping seat, wherein the left side inside the battery foreign matter detection main body is provided with the gear motor, the right side of the annular side surface of the gear motor is provided with the rotating column, the right end surface of the rotating column is provided with the left clamping seat, the right side inside the battery foreign matter detection main body is provided with the pulling column, the right end surface of the pulling column is provided with the pulling handle, the annular side surface of the pulling column is sleeved with the clamping spring, the annular side surface of the pulling column is fixed with the guide block, the left end surface of the pulling column is provided with the right clamping seat, the right end surface of the battery foreign matter detection, the combined installation is convenient, the clamping is convenient and fast, and the using effect is good.

As an embodiment of the present invention: when the mobile phone battery needs to be clamped and fixed, a worker applies force to the pulling handle 41 through the right side, the pulling handle 41 moves towards the right side to drive the pulling column 42 to move towards the right side, the pulling column 42 moves towards the right side to drive the right clamping seat 49 to move towards the right side, at the moment, the guide block 45 moves towards the right side to compress the clamping spring, and then the mobile phone battery is placed on the upper end face of the left clamping seat 48.
Loosen pulling handle 41, clamping spring 43 kick-backs, it is fixed to carry out the centre gripping to the cell-phone battery under the effect of left grip slipper 48 and right grip slipper 49, play the guard action to the cell-phone battery under blotter 481's effect, then open control button 44 external power and provide the electric energy for gear motor 46, gear motor 46 work is rotated, it rotates to drive left grip slipper 48 and right grip slipper 49 and rotate under the effect of bearing 421, thereby it rotates to drive the cell-phone battery, carry out the foreign matter detection to cell-phone battery surface under the effect of detecting head 3, realized being convenient for the centre gripping fixed cell-phone battery carries out the purpose that the foreign matter detected, improved the utility model discloses a practicality.
